She is the Founder and CEO of Africa Alternative Energy Initiative (AAEI).
She previously worked as a Public Relations Executive with the Parliament of Ghana and as a Research Assistant to a Member of Parliament in Ghana. She was a Senior Business Development and Market Entry Consultant at LBC Africa.
She holds an MBA in Oil and Gas Management from Coventry University, a Galileo Masters in Renewable Energy Management and Finance, a Honours Degree in English Language and Political Science from the Kwame Nkrumah University of Science and Technology Ghana and a Diploma in Human Resource Management from ICM-UK.

She has hosted the Alternative Energy Dialogue focusing on Africa in the London Chamber of Commerce, UK House of Commons and the House of Lords, towards the investment in Africa's Renewable Energy, Real Estate and setting a path towards the achievement of Sustainable Development Goal 7 (SDG 7.)
She strongly believes that Women and the youth have a significant role to play towards the achievement of the Sustainable Development Goal 7.
This year, she has been leading the dialogue on achieving sustainable clean and affordable energy access for the African continent by hosting dialogues through her organisation and partnering with Coventry University London and the Energy Futures Lab of Imperial College London - towards the achievement of powering Africa's Health sector and the inclusion of Local content in Alternative Energy Innovations and research
She has been part of the panel of World Coal Association in their sustainable Coal Forum in deliberating on the role of Coal in ensuring affordable, clean and sustainable energy for all as well as delivering AAEI's proposed approach at the Planet Earth Summit in London
She is a strong advocate for affordable and accessible clean energy, Women and children in Africa. She serves on the board of GALS World - an organisation that mentors young girls. She is a volunteer for Africans Unite Against Child Abuse (AFRUCA).
